Seriously, that is the reason people need to vote - many states make it really hard to get on the ballot, unless a candidate for a recognized party. And you need to get X% of the vote to keep your party on the ballot. The effect of not voting ensures there will only be two choices in the future for general elections.

Some of you may want to bring it on and collapse the system faster, but that is not my preferred fix.
